Códigos de respuesta y APIs
Cuando un cliente envía una solicitud a un servidor, la respuesta del servidor incluye un código de estado numérico, que se utiliza para indicar al cliente cómo ha respondido el servidor a la solicitud.
En este ejercicio aprenderás los códigos de estado más importantes que debes conocer. Enviaremos peticiones a rutas válidas e inválidas y aprenderemos cómo podemos acceder al código de estado para determinar si nuestra petición ha tenido éxito o no.
El paquete requests
incorpora un objeto de búsqueda de códigos de estado requests.codes
que puedes utilizar cuando no recuerdes los valores numéricos exactos.
El paquete requests
ha sido importado para ti.
Este ejercicio forma parte del curso
Introducción a APIs en Python
Ejercicio interactivo práctico
Pruebe este ejercicio completando este código de muestra.
response = requests.get('http://localhost:3000/lyrics')
# Check the response status code
if (response.____ == ____):
print('The server responded succesfully!')